South Indian Delicacies



Rich in structures and flavors, South Indian specials showcase a range of local selections that astound the taste buds. The culinary landscape is marked by recipes such as dosa, a thin fermented crepe made from rice and lentils, commonly offered with sambar and coconut chutney. Idli, steamed rice cakes, offer a soft, fluffy equivalent, while uttapam, a thick pancake topped with veggies, presents a hearty alternative. The use of spices like mustard seeds, curry fallen leaves, and dried red chilies enhances the meals' depth. Popular Indian Vegetarian Recipes



Checking out the varied landscape of Indian vegetarian recipes reveals a vibrant array of tastes and ingredients that provide to different preferences and choices. Among one of the most popular dishes is Paneer Tikka, marinaded dices of paneer barbequed to perfection, usually gone along with by mint chutney. An additional favorite is Chole Bhature, a passionate chickpea curry served with deep-fried bread, ideal for pleasing hunger. The timeless Aloo Gobi, a spiced combination of potatoes and cauliflower, showcases the appeal of easy components. Dal Makhani, an abundant lentil dish cooked with butter and cream, supplies a soothing experience. For a lighter choice, the rejuvenating Palak Paneer, featuring spinach and paneer in a luscious sauce, is a staple. Biryani, typically made with fragrant basmati rice and diverse vegetables, gives a festive flair to any kind of dish. Strategies of Indian Cooking



Indian vegetarian cuisine is defined not just by its vibrant active ingredients but click here to read likewise by the strategies that bring these flavors to life. Mastery of food preparation approaches such as tempering, sautéing, and slow-cooking is necessary. Tempering, or "tadka," includes home heating oil and adding spices to release their essential oils, creating a savory base. Sautéing allows vegetables to retain their texture while absorbing flavors. Slow-cooking, or "dum," blends flavors gradually, improving the recipe's complexity. Various other strategies like grinding seasonings fresh and making use of yogurt as a marinate contribute to the food's depth.
